Odchov násady kapra v intenzivní akvakultuře
KOLAŘÍK, Filip
The common carp (Cyprinus carpio, L.) is a typical pond fish. However, intensive rearing systems aimed at rearing this fish can also be found in production aquaculture. Mainly for the rearing of two-year carp in winter. Such systems have been operated, for example, in Poland and Germany. In Poland, cage farms located on canals supplied with warmed water from the thermal power stations (Dolna Odra, Konin-Goslawice) were used. In Germany, due to the high losses on carp fry and two-year carp caused by cormorants during wintering, a similar rearing method was adopted. Breeding in flow-through systems (Schwarze pumpe, Jänschwalde) and recirculation systems (Neiden) were used. The aim of this bachelor's thesis was to evaluate and compare intensive carp broodstock rearing abroad and semi-intensive carp broodstock rearing used in the Czech Republic. At the same time, the bachelor thesis included an experiment in a recirculation system in Blatná, focused on winter rearing of two-year carp in the first year of the breeding cycle. The experiment was carried out in the recirculation system of the company Blatenská ryba s.r.o. The experiment lasted for 227 days, from the 1st of October 2021 to the 16th of May 2022. The first phase lasted from the 1st of October 2021 to the 8th of February 2022 and was accompanied by low growth and the development of lordosis. At the beginning of the phase, 6 800 carp fry were stocked into a rearing tank with a volume of 9.5 m3. The average weight of the stocked fry was 11,54 g.pcs-1. At the end of the first phase, the carp reached a weight of 50 g.pcs-1. The second phase of the experiment was conducted from February 8th, 2022 to May 16th, 2022. The phase was focused on a feeding experiment. The carp were divided into three tanks of 1,575 pieces each. Each tank was fed a different type of feed. At the end of the experiment, the best results were achieved by the fish fed with the Aller aqua Classic+Master feed type. These fish achieved a weight of 210.57 g. pcs-1 during the rearing period. However, the feed AG SV was the best economically. The worst growth and economic results were achieved in the group fed with the Skretting carpe F feeding type. Losses over the experimental period were only a few tenths of a percent. However, the whole breeding was accompanied by problems with the occurrence of lordosis in the reared fish. The occurrence of lordosis was caused by the poor composition of the feed used in the first phase of the experiment. In particular, the lack of easily digestible phosphorus for the carp. The results show that by using winter rearing it is possible to shorten the normal rearing cycle by one to two years. Compared to semi-intensive pond rearing, minimal losses are achieved. However, more emphasis must be placed on fish nutrition and the quality of the stocked fry.
Možnosti zvýšení adaptability a prevence negativních změn v chování u násady jesetera sibiřského (Acipenser baerii)
KODRAS, Marek
The experiment was performed to assess the impact of a modification in feed technology in the intensive rearing of Siberian sturgeon (Acipenser baerii) on the fish behavior. Four feeding regimes were tested in three repetitions: surface feeding during the day (DFSF), surface feeding at night (NFSF), bottom feeding during the day (DFBF), bottom feeding at night (NFBF). Sturgeon behavior was recorded using a video system in experimental observation tank before the application of different feeding regimens at 48th days post-hatching (dph) and every 20 days therafter (68th, 88th and 108th dph). In addition, the effect of five and ten-day starvation on fish behavior was determinated. Five parameters were tested: the total time spent in the lowest 10 and 25 % of the observation tank, the total time spent in the uppermost 10 and 25 % of the observation tank and the total activity. The whole experiment including larval rearing lasted 100 days and videos were analyzed using MATLAB software. Statistical differences were observed among the tested groups during our experiment. Experimental group NFBF at 88th dph showed the highest spending time in the lowest 25 % of the tank. Furthermore, NFBF at 68th and 88th dph displayed the lowest spending time in the uppermost 25 % of tank (only NFSF was not significantly different from NFBF at 68th dph). No statistical differences were observed in the uppermost or the lowest 10 % of the tank after all-day videorecording. After starvation, some differences were observed among the groups, however no clear trend or continuity with the data obtained before the starvation were found. In conclusion, the tested group NFBF showed better preconditions for intensive rearing of sturgeons, which might be subsequently stocked in open waters due to the lowest movement in the uppermost part of the tank (68th and 88th dph) than other tested groups. This could increase survival of the fish in the wild due to lower predation risk.
Využití odpadního tepla z bioplynové stanice pro zemědělské účely
DUFEK, Daniel
The bachelor thesis deals with utilization for waste heat, which arises during cooling of cogeneration units of biogas plant. It is a concept for technology which is able to consume some of the waste heat. In this case, it is a proposal for a complete recirculating aquaculture system for African catfish breeding, financial analysis and return of investment.
Možnosti využití hmyzí moučky v krmivech pro candáta obecného (Sander lucioperca)
KODRAS, Marek
A feeding trial was carried out to assess the effect of replacing fish meal by partially deffated black soldier fly pre-pupae meal in feed for pikeperch (Sander lucioperca). A diet with fish meal, that covered 30 % of total protein, was used as a control. Three other diets contained 7,5%, 15% and 30% of insect meal, which coresponded to 25% (H25), 50% (H50) and 100% (H100) replacement of fish meal. Each tested group had 3 repetitions and experiment lasted 63 days. At the end of the trial, groups H25 and H50 did not show any significant statistical differences in growth and lenght performance compared to CON. There were no differences among groups in coefficient of variation, condition factor, hematocrit, feed conversion ratio, economic conversion ratio, fat and ash content in muscle. On the other hand, significant differences were observed in specific growth rate, contain of proteins in muscles, dry matter, somatic indexes and economic profit index. No differences in survival were found until 42. day. However, between 42. a 63. day of rearing high mortality caused by bacterial infection was observed in two of three tanks fed with H100 diet. This fact influenced this parameter for group H100. In conclusion, 7,5 % inclusion of insect meal from partially deffated black soldier fly pre-pupae meal, corresponding to 25% replacement of fish meal, may successfully replace fish meal in diet for pikeperch, as this substitution did not have negative influence on any parameter.

Effective use RAS technolgy for breeding of ornamental fish in garden tanks.
MITÁŠ, Jaromír
The aim of this thesis was to evaluate the efficiency of the technology RAS for water cleaning and conditioning for ornamental tanks with an emphasis on sustainable conservation of water transparency. Initial costs for building the tank, operational costs and costs of purchasing fish were compared. Results include measurements that have been carried out on private property of the author, who breeds ornamental koi carp (Cyprinus carpio). The filtration of breeding tank was formed by vortex, by chamber with brushes, chamber with bioblocks and bioaquacitem. Tentative and 24 hours measurements of selected variables were used for data obtaining. The results indicate that the filter system is effective, but it had insufficient capacity. Transparency of water and elimination of glaucoma was solid by involving of UV lamp into the system of filtration. Available commercial resources were successfully used for controlling of filamentous algae. This thesis also includes a brief overview of ornamental fish species of our region, Moreover we mentioned the most common diseases, causative agents, symptoms and treatments. Overall, monitoring of the system of the garden's ornamental tank confirmed that water quality is dependent on the right choice and dimensioning of the filtration system and that current technology of recirculating of aquaculture systems can be successfully and effectively used within the construction and operation of tanks used for breeding of ornamental fish species.
Testing of production efficiency during culturing of market size of North African catfish (\kur{Clarias gariepinus}) using specialized feeds with an substitute of fish meal in semioperational conditions of RAS
HOUDA, Ondřej
There was considered production efficiency of three kinds of feeds with a partial substitute of fish meal specified to intensive culturing of "catfishes" in North African catfish in semioperational conditions of RAS in present BSc. thesis. There were made use of feeds by the Dutch company Coppens (CATCO SELECT - 13EF, CATCO GROWER - 12EF) and feed by the Hungarian company Haltáp. The individual feeds differed particularly from the contents of fat and from the contents and the origin of a proteinous component. The temperature in the course of the whole experiment was 24.5 ? 0.95 °C (mean ? S.D.), pH was 7.2 ? 0.34 and the content of dissolved oxygen was 2.4 ? 0.34 mg ? 1 O2. The experiment was divided into three particular feeding periods 20 days at a time and it took 63 days in total. The size of optimal relative daily ration served to fish along the line of the experimental attempt made in the event of feed SELECT - 13EF 1.40 ? 0.29 % (mean ? S.D.), GROWER - 12EF 1.28 ? 0.21 % and Haltáp 1.94 ? 0.06 %. Next production parameters were followed in the course of own attempt: individual weight, stocking density of tank, specific growth rate (SGR), food conversation ratio (FCR), protein efficiency ratio (PER), gonadosomatic index (GSI), Fulton's coefficient of condition and utilisation rate. Average stocking density of fish in tank was 53.49 ? 0.36 kg ? m-3 at the start of the experiment and 168.75 ? 12.23 kg ? m-3 at the end. Average individual weight of fish at the beginning of the experiment was 269.64 ? 10 g and by the end 642.85 ? 55 g. In the course of testing it came to average increase in individual weight approximately 2.4 times. Resulting mortality along the line of the experimental period was on level 1.25 %. The hightest achieved SGR was discovered at the group feeded by feed SELECT - 13EF (1.58 ? 0.41 % ? d-1), the group feeded by feed Haltáp came after (1.38 ? 0.38 % ? d-1). The most favourable values FCR were achieved by use of feed SELECT - 13EF (0.83 ? 0.02), the group feeded by feed GROWER - 12EF (87 ? 0.01) followed, the worst result was achieved by use of feed Haltáp (1.37 ? 0.13). The most favourable values PER were achieved at fish feeded by feed SELECT - 13EF (2.89 ? 0.08), feed GROWER - 12EF (2.54 ? 0.04) followed and the worst results were found out by use of feed Haltáp (1.65 ? 0.14). GSI was growing on average five times higher values (2.65 ? 1.34) at females than at males (0.53 ? 0.26). The difference of achieved GSI depending on used feed was not found. Fulton's coefficient of condition acquired average value at females 1.09 ? 0.10 and at males 1.06 ? 0.07. Average value of utilisation rate acquired at females 39.96 ? 1.26 % and at males 40.46 ? 2.33 %. The lowest expense per weight gain (evaluated for increase of 1 kg) were noticed at feed Haltáp (41.33,- CZK), feed SELECT - 13EF (41.98,- CZK) came after and feed GROWER - 12EF proved to be (44.02,- CZK) the worst. The review of analyses of organoleptic qualities (consistence, smell, taste and aftertaste) and the preferential analyses did not show any significant, demonstrable influence of used feed on quality of gained flesh. Evaluators (35.77 % of respondents) labeled the sample of muscle of catfish feeded by feed Coppens CATCO SELECT - 13EF as the most delicious.
